Description: Cross Site Request Forgery (CSRF) prevention middleware for Go
 gorilla/csrf is a HTTP middleware library that provides cross-site request
 forgery (CSRF) protection.  It includes:
 .
  * The csrf.Protect middleware/handler provides CSRF protection on routes
    attached to a router or a sub-router.
  * A csrf.Token function that provides the token to pass into your response,
    whether that be a HTML form or a JSON response body.
  * ... and a csrf.TemplateField helper that you can pass into your
    html/template templates to replace a {{ .csrfField }} template tag
    with a hidden input field.
 .
 gorilla/csrf is designed to work with any Go web framework, including:
 .
  * The Gorilla toolkit
  * Go's built-in net/http package
  * Goji - see the tailored fork https://github.com/goji/csrf
  * Gin
  * Echo
  * ... and any other router/framework that rallies around Go's http.Handler
    interface.
 .
 gorilla/csrf is also compatible with middleware 'helper' libraries
 like Alice and Negroni.
